一、准备工作

1、自行准备好树莓派等硬件,第一次搭建需要一个显示器。

2、因为下载镜像文件需要登录Google账号,所以需要准备一张梯子。

二、镜像下载

1、利用Google账号登录Android Things Console点击打开链接

2、创建一个新产品,点击ADD A PRODUCT

Android things开发环境初步搭建(树莓派)

Android things开发环境初步搭建(树莓派)

3、创建镜像,除了名字外,其他可以默认

Android things开发环境初步搭建(树莓派)

Android things开发环境初步搭建(树莓派)

Android things开发环境初步搭建(树莓派)Android things开发环境初步搭建(树莓派)

4、镜像下载,有点慢

Android things开发环境初步搭建(树莓派)

Android things开发环境初步搭建(树莓派)

三、烧录

1、下载下来的镜像大概有300m左右的压缩包,解压。

2、安装烧录工具,推荐使用ETCher,官方推荐的工具在Android Things Console的侧栏菜单有下载连接,点击左上角的菜单按钮就可以看到。

3、打开ETCher,通过读卡器把镜像烧录到sd卡,内存要大于8G,完成后插进树莓派

四、初步配置

1、将树莓派和显示器,鼠标,键盘连接好,然后上电。下图是开机界面

Android things开发环境初步搭建(树莓派)

2、开机后可以做些常规的设置,比如时间的设置,最重要的是让树莓派连上局域网比如WiFi,热点;连接成功后会显示其ip,此IP可以让电脑连上树莓派。

Android things开发环境初步搭建(树莓派)

3、打开命令行界面,通过adb来实现连接操作,前提是电脑已经配置好adb的环境变量,比如adb connect 192.168.0.100,连接成功后就可以使用Android Studio进行部署和调试了。

Android things开发环境初步搭建(树莓派)

Android things开发环境初步搭建(树莓派)

4、至此,初步的开发环境就搭好了,需要运行下demo可以到参考官方文档点击打开链接

5、adb的常用命令:

连接Android Things:adb connect 

断开Android Things:adb disconnect

关机:adb shell reboot -p

卸载应用: adb shell uninstall

五、运行一个demo

demo主要实现了一个按钮控制LED的开和关,代码的下载连接点击打开链接

Android things开发环境初步搭建(树莓派)

Android things开发环境初步搭建(树莓派)

相关文章: